Thanatos340 1 #24 September 15, 2006 Delta Skymiles offer two different types for "Free" Tickets for redeeming Skymiles. ONe is "Skysaver" and it costs 25,000 Skymiles (This is what I am willing to spend) the other is SkyChoice and costs 50,000 miles (Not willing to give up that many miles). Have to check with delta and see what is available from the city my guest is flying from. Quote Share this post Link to post Share on other sites
